1590 Map By Ortelius
Framed antique map titled "Brixiani Agri Typus". It is a map of the Province of Brescia in northern Italy, created by the Flemish cartographer Abraham Ortelius.

Map Details
Cartographer: Abraham Ortelius (1527-1598).
Title: Brixiani Agri Typus (Latin for "Type of the Brescian Fields"), also referred to as Bresciano. The title cartouche includes the motto: "Brixia, Cygnea supposita in specula".
Source: The map was originally published in Ortelius's landmark work, Theatrum Orbis Terrarum, which is considered the first modern atlas.
Date: The date "Circa 1590" is visible on the matting in the image, which corresponds to the dates of various editions of the map. The first edition of the complete atlas was published in 1570, and this specific map dates to around 1590 in many editions.
Content: The map depicts the region around Brescia, including Lake Garda (Lago de Garda) and Lake Iseo (Lago di Iseo). It is oriented with east at the top.
Original Basis: The map is based on a regional map of Brescia originally created by Christoforo Sorte in 1554.
